Insidious sounds terribly ominous, doesn't it? In spite of the name, this cigar has excellent manners and plays well with others.
You'll be greeted by a beautiful Connecticut Shade wrapper grown in Ecuador, with that charateristic touch of a coppery color. The honey-blond leaf enrobes a smooth mixture of Honduran filler that works perfectly to create a mellow profile that still has nice flavor. To complete the package, the cap has been delicately sweetened to make this one of the more pleasant mellow-medium cigars you'll ever try. Add in the affordable price and these sticks are far from Insidious.
